I applied through an employee referral. The process took 3 weeks. I interviewed at Motorola Solutions (Plantation, FL)
Interview
Initial communication: By phone, preliminary technical interview, basic knowledge.
Second interview: If candidate passed the phone interview, then the candidate is invited to an in house interview. This interview is 1:1 with different software engineers and it is a more in-depth technical interview. Also HR interview. The candidate should expect a background check and drug test.
Interview questions [1]
Question 1
This depends upon what the applicant is applying for: the majority of the software development is in embedded systems (although there are development positions for Windows software apps). Languages C++ / C / Assembly.
A possible question is: How do you avoid locks in software threads?
The interview process was a meeting with the hiring manager followed by interview with engineers. The hiring manager interview was loosely technical and the second round was coding. After that we would have moved to an in person interview.
I applied online. I interviewed at Motorola Solutions
Interview
Processo transparente, entrevistadores educados. Foram três etapas, uma conversa inicial, outra entrevista comportamental sendo parte em inglês e uma etapa técnica com perguntas e respostas, desenho de arquitetura e live coding.
I applied online. The process took 4 weeks. I interviewed at Motorola Solutions (Kraków) in Nov 2025
Interview
The interview process was well-structured and transparent. It included an initial recruiter screening, followed by technical interviews with coding and problem-solving questions, and a final behavioral interview with the team.